Will a Nokia 5165 charger work on a Motorola V220?  I'm thinking of
upgrading with Cingular and will get the Motorola for $29.  Do I have to
buy a charger explicitly for that cell phone?

Diane M
Joseph - 25 Jun 2005 08:48 GMT
>Will a Nokia 5165 charger work on a Motorola V220?  I'm thinking of
>upgrading with Cingular and will get the Motorola for $29.  Do I have to
>buy a charger explicitly for that cell phone?

Nokia and Motorola definitely do not take the same charger.  Most
Nokia chargers will work with other Nokia phones.  Such is not the
case with Motorola.
